#548e1b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#548e1b is composed of 32.9% red, 55.7%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 81%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 90.3 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 33.1%. #548e1b color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ff36 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#548e1b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#548e1b has RGB values of R:84, G:142,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5541403.

Shades and Tints of #548e1b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a02 is the darkest color, while #fbfef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#548e1b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545a4f is the less saturated color, while #54a801 is the most saturated one.
